A vast prehistoric enclosure near Chleby in the Czech Republic may represent one of Central Europe's earliest monumental ceremonial sites designed around observations of the heavens.Image Credit : Západočeská univerzita
Dating to approximately 6,500 years ago, the almost circular monument measures about 230 metres across and is surrounded by a ditch more than 2.5 metres deep. Most remarkably, archaeologists have identified 12 irregularly spaced entrances whose positioning may have created deliberate sightlines towards important movements of the Sun and Moon.
Researchers led by the University of West Bohemia believe the monument may have functioned as a ceremonial sanctuary. If their interpretation is confirmed, Chleby would demonstrate that prehistoric farming communities were incorporating astronomical observations into monumental architecture more than a millennium before the major construction phases of Stonehenge.

What Archaeologists Found
Researchers have identified two principal observation points within the enclosure.
One appears to correspond with the Moon's most extreme positions on the horizon during its approximately 18-year cycle. The second establishes an alignment between sunrise at the summer solstice and sunset at the winter solstice.
The proposed solar alignment is especially interesting because Stonehenge is also famously associated with the solstices.
However, the Chleby monument is considerably older. Dating of organic material indicates that the enclosure was constructed around 6,500 years ago, more than 1,000 years before the major construction phases of Stonehenge.
The researchers do not suggest that the two monuments were directly connected. Instead, the similarity may demonstrate that prehistoric communities independently incorporated observations of celestial cycles into monumental landscapes.
Historical Background
Chleby was created by prehistoric farming communities during a period when agriculture was transforming societies across Europe.
For these communities, observations of the Sun and Moon may have had practical as well as symbolic significance. Seasonal changes were closely connected with agricultural activities, while celestial cycles could also have formed part of religious or ceremonial traditions.
Researchers believe the arrangement at Chleby may have given particular importance to moments such as the summer and winter solstices.
Krištuf has suggested that sunrise at the summer solstice could have represented a beginning, while sunset at the winter solstice could have symbolised an ending.
The monument's later history reveals that its importance was not permanent. Evidence indicates that the site continued to be used after its original construction, but its function changed substantially.

Why This Discovery Matters
The astronomical interpretation is only one part of the evidence suggesting that Chleby was a ceremonial rather than domestic or defensive structure.
Bull skulls and horns were discovered inside the ditch, particularly around the entrances. Archaeologists believe some may originally have decorated monumental gateways.
Jan Turek of Charles University noted that the bull was an important religious symbol among early farming communities and appears in prehistoric contexts across much of Europe.
If the interpretation is correct, approaching the enclosure may have been a carefully structured experience. Visitors could have passed through gateways associated with cattle symbolism before entering the enormous circular ceremonial space.
Human remains provide another indication of the site's changing significance.
Previous investigations uncovered a later Bronze Age burial associated with the Únětice culture containing the remains of approximately 18 individuals. The people appear to have been placed there gradually rather than buried together in a single event.
This suggests that the ancient monument retained significance long after its original construction.

The site's later history is equally important. By the Iron Age, researchers believe the monument had definitively lost its original significance. The ditch gradually filled, and an ordinary settlement was established on the former ceremonial site.
The transformation shows that monumental landscapes could be reused and reinterpreted by communities living centuries after their original builders had disappeared.
